EC&O Venues has won the Association of Event Organisers (AEO) award for Environmental Sustainability in recognition for Earls Court and Olympia’s industry-leading environmental initiatives.
The award was presented to Rachel Parker, customer service director at Earls Court, at the AEO Awards ceremony on 30 June. “We are extremely proud of our environmental sustainability record over the past year and this award is testament to the importance we place on environmental issues,” she said. “The commitment and dedication of the venue teams at both Earls Court and Olympia has been truly outstanding and they all thoroughly deserve this award.”
Earls Court and Olympia have implemented a number of environmental sustainability initiatives, including large-scale on-site recycling of exhibition and office waste, the installation of sustainable carpet and an energy-saving programme. “We set ourselves a huge challenge when we kicked off our environmental sustainability programme and its success, and this award, is due to a team effort between the venue staff, our service partners and the support of our customers,” said Debbie Law, customer service director at Olympia.
Commenting on the EC&O Venues’ success, Trevor Foley, the AEO’s group chief executive, said: “Protection of the environment and sustainability are becoming more and more significant in these times and it is vital that the exhibition and events industry plays a major role in these highly important activities. The AEO applauds the lead taken by EC&O Venues in developing a programme aimed both at saving costs and, most importantly, actively addressing these crucial matters.”
